This 36-acre property in Douglas County features a 54x30 pole building, a loafing shed, and a water well with a windmill and stock tank. Fenced and cross-fenced pastures are in place, along with electric service and two small storage sheds. The location offers a balance of rural tranquility and access to urban amenities. The property provides views of Pikes Peak and the Cherry Creek Valley. The land includes grasslands and is suitable for those seeking natural beauty and tranquility. The pole building offers versatile space for storage, equipment, or workshops, while the loafing shed provides shelter for livestock. The water well ensures hydration for animals, and the fenced pastures allow for grazing or rotational use. The property averages 16-19 inches of annual precipitation, with warm summers and cool winters. Regional activities include parks, trails, equine activities, and outdoor recreation. Colorado Springs and Denver, each within 40 miles, offer venues, restaurants, and amenities. The property is fenced for horses and suitable for equine activities, mule deer, pronghorn, and elk hunting.
